Dressed Alike Apron
Here is one of the latest patterns from Indygo Junction called Dressed Alike Apron. It includes patterns for Ladies size S, M, L, and XL; Children: S (3-5), M (6-8) and L (10); and Doll Size 18". This apron provides lots of coverage to protect you from splatters and spills and ties on each size eliminating binding around the neck. We did our shop sample in fabric from AdornIt.

Today's Tidbits
A new study involving 1,000 adults ages 20 to 85 found that regular chocolate eaters were actually thinner than those who ate it only accasionally. And, reports the Archives of Internal Medicine, this was true even though the chocolate easters did not eat fewer calories (they ate more) and didn't exercise more. One theory: Chocolate's caffeine may rev metabolism. Do you think this sounds like a good enough excuse to eat chocolate?
